The Winter Bride by Anne Gracie is a historical romance published by Penguin on April 1, 2014. This Berkley Sensation mass-market edition spans 336 pages and is written in English. The story follows four young women who, facing a life of destitution, find their fortunes changed through unexpected marriages. Central to the narrative is Damaris Chance, who, despite her aversion to marriage due to a troubled past, is persuaded by her guardian to embrace the social season.

In a twist of fate, Damaris becomes entangled in a compromising situation with the charming rake Freddy Monkton-Coombes, leading to a marriage of convenience. While she insists on a union in name only, Freddy has his own intentions, aiming to win over his reluctant bride. The book explores themes of romance and personal transformation as Damaris navigates her secrets and the possibility of true happiness with Freddy. Four young women face a life of destitution—until a daring act changes their fortune and turns them each into a beautiful bride. In The Winter Bride, a compromising situation leads to an unexpected wedding and delicious temptation….

Damaris Chance’s unhappy past has turned her off the idea of marriage forever. But her guardian, Lady Beatrice Davenham, convinces her to make her coming out anyway—and have a season of carefree, uncomplicated fun.

When Damaris finds herself trapped in a compromising situation with the handsome rake Freddy Monkton-Coombes, she has no choice but to agree to wed him—as long as it’s in name only. Her new husband seems to accept her terms, but Freddy has a plan of his own: to seduce his reluctant winter bride.

Will Damaris’s secrets destroy her chance at true happiness? Or can Freddy help her cast off the shackles of the past, and yield to delicious temptation?
